About this podcast

The 0g-SPOT Podcast is a conversation about sex, intimacy, and what it really means to be human in space. Eric Ingram, a space accessibility advocate and wheelchair user, and Alicia Topolnycky, an intimacy coordinator for 30+ film, TV, and theatre projects, come at the topic from very different angles. That is kind of the point. We talk about the things space agencies do not put in mission briefings. What happens to arousal in microgravity? How does disability change when gravity disappears? What does privacy look like inside a spacecraft? And if millions of people are heading to orbit, are we designing for real humans or just astronauts? It is light. It is curious. Sometimes it is ridiculous. But underneath it all is a real question. If we are expanding into space, how do we bring all of ourselves with us?
